Another limitation could be gearing. Have you calculated what speed you will be at redline in top gear? If you have enough power to push through the wind, and tires that can take the speed, and the electronic nanny at bay, then gearing could be your next limitation. I got 191 mph for a 135 with a 6 speed manual at 7000 rpm in 6th. I just ratioed it based upon some data from a C&D fact sheet on a 2008 135. It seems like your tires and gearing will take you to about the same point. That would put you ~20mph faster than the fastest bimmer last year.
The fastest car went ~240. That had to mean a significant change in final gear ratio. Jim
